It was a pretty informal interview. They put me in this tiny, cramped room. They watched the servers for about 20 minutes and asked for my feedback on them and the shop. I used to work at Greggs, so I thought it went really well. But then I got rejected. I suspect they used my feedback and just promoted someone internally.

I had a few stages. First, a recruiter call, then a technical screen. They asked me a bunch of questions covering things like how I'd greet a new person joining the team, my definition of hard work, what I thought the job would involve, and ideas on increasing profits. They also asked about customer service and my motivation for wanting to work at Greggs. My answers were all scored, and they seemed particularly pleased when I suggested promoting the Greggs app to drive up profits. It felt pretty good and relaxed.
